cxhaichen.com Server iP:
Current resolution:
China Hong Kong Hong Kong Alibaba Cloud8.217.29.17
domain resolution record:
2025-03-02-----2025-03-02 8.217.29.17
- website server lookup history
- nvhai13.top
- gietrade.com
- dns.qinglanbaseunicast.com
- tsbaiyun.com
- www.9p3456.com
- www.2016nc.com
- xxao.cc
- vpn1111.com
- www17c.com
- 1662.posterous.com
- 7w7w.cc
- y0du.com
- www.6996aa.com
- www.r34world.com
- vsj4.xyz
- www.xjj16.com
- pronbub.com
- pgfloorgroup.com
- www.vjav.com
- chen.foren6.net